MCM-101 Introduction to Mass Communications

Discipline: 
Mass Communications (MCM)

This course studies the process of mass communications in the United States. Topics include types of mass communications, ethical gathering and application of information, and production of mass communications. Students will gain experience and knowledge about print, broadcast, and web-based journalism, advertising, public relations, and other forms of mass communication. Total of 45 hours of lecture. Prerequisite: ENG 100 or placement into ENG 101. Semester offered: Periodically. 3 Credits.
